Strategic Material Selection Guide for pants china

When selecting materials for pants produced in China, international B2B buyers must consider various factors that affect product performance, cost, and suitability for their target markets. Below is an analysis of four common materials used in the production of pants, focusing on their properties, advantages, disadvantages, and implications for buyers from Africa, South America, the Middle East, and Europe.

What Are the Key Properties of Cotton for Pants Production?

Cotton is one of the most popular materials for pants due to its natural fibers, which provide comfort and breathability. Key properties include:

  • Temperature Regulation: Cotton is excellent for maintaining a comfortable temperature, making it suitable for various climates.
  • Moisture Absorption: It can absorb moisture, which helps in keeping the wearer dry.

Pros:
– Highly durable and resistant to wear and tear.
– Soft texture enhances comfort.
– Biodegradable, making it an environmentally friendly option.

Cons:
– Prone to wrinkling and shrinking.
– Requires more water for cultivation compared to synthetic fibers.

Impact on Application: Cotton pants are ideal for casual wear and summer clothing, but may not perform well in wet conditions.

Considerations for Buyers: Buyers should ensure compliance with international cotton standards and certifications, such as the Better Cotton Initiative (BCI), especially in regions where sustainability is a priority.

Why Choose Polyester for Pants Manufacturing?

Polyester is a synthetic material known for its strength and versatility. Key properties include:

  • Durability: Polyester is resistant to stretching and shrinking, maintaining shape over time.
  • Quick Drying: It dries faster than cotton, making it suitable for activewear.

Pros:
– Lower cost compared to natural fibers.
– Resistant to mildew and fading.

Cons:
– Less breathable than cotton, which can lead to discomfort in hot climates.
– Environmental concerns due to its petroleum-based origins.

Impact on Application: Polyester is often used in performance and outdoor pants, where durability and moisture-wicking properties are essential.

Considerations for Buyers: Buyers should be aware of the potential for microplastic pollution and may prefer suppliers who adhere to environmental standards like the Global Recycled Standard (GRS).

What Are the Benefits of Using Spandex in Pants?

Spandex, also known as elastane, is often blended with other fibers to provide stretch. Key properties include:

  • Elasticity: Spandex can stretch up to five times its original length, providing comfort and flexibility.
  • Shape Retention: It helps garments maintain their shape, even after repeated wear.

Pros:
– Enhances comfort and fit, especially in fitted styles.
– Increases the durability of the fabric blend.

Cons:
– Can degrade over time with exposure to heat and sunlight.
– Not biodegradable, raising environmental concerns.

Impact on Application: Spandex is commonly used in leggings and activewear, where flexibility is crucial.

Considerations for Buyers: Buyers should look for certifications that indicate responsible sourcing and production methods, especially in markets with stringent environmental regulations.

How Does Wool Compare as a Material for Pants?

Wool is a natural fiber known for its warmth and moisture-wicking properties. Key properties include:

  • Insulation: Provides excellent thermal insulation, making it suitable for colder climates.
  • Moisture Management: Wool can absorb moisture without feeling wet, keeping the wearer comfortable.

Pros:
– Naturally odor-resistant and durable.
– Biodegradable and renewable resource.

Cons:
– Higher cost compared to synthetic options.
– Requires special care to avoid shrinking and felting.

Impact on Application: Wool pants are ideal for formal wear and cold-weather clothing.

Considerations for Buyers: Buyers should ensure compliance with animal welfare standards and may prefer suppliers who offer mulesing-free wool.

Summary Table of Material Selection for Pants in China

Material Typical Use Case for pants china Key Advantage Key Disadvantage/Limitation Relative Cost (Low/Med/High)
Cotton Casual wear, summer clothing Breathable and comfortable Prone to wrinkling Medium
Polyester Activewear, outdoor pants Durable and quick-drying Less breathable Low
Spandex Leggings, fitted styles Excellent stretch and fit Degrades with heat exposure Medium
Wool Formal wear, cold-weather pants Insulating and moisture-wicking Higher cost High

In-depth Look: Manufacturing Processes and Quality Assurance for pants china

What Are the Typical Manufacturing Processes for Pants in China?

The manufacturing process for pants in China involves several critical stages, each designed to ensure the final product meets international quality standards. Understanding these stages can help B2B buyers from Africa, South America, the Middle East, and Europe make informed decisions when sourcing apparel.

How Are Materials Prepared in Pants Manufacturing?

The first step in the manufacturing of pants is material preparation. This involves selecting the right fabrics, which can vary based on the desired characteristics such as durability, comfort, and aesthetic appeal. Common materials include cotton, polyester, and blends that provide stretchability or moisture-wicking properties.

After selecting the fabric, it undergoes pre-treatment processes like washing and dyeing to achieve the desired color and texture. Buyers should inquire about the sourcing of these materials, as sustainable practices are becoming increasingly important in global markets.

What Techniques Are Used in Forming Pants?

Once materials are prepared, the next stage is forming. This involves cutting the fabric into specific patterns that will create the shape of the pants. Advanced technology, such as computer-aided design (CAD) systems, is often employed to enhance precision and reduce waste.

Key techniques in this stage include:

  • Laser Cutting: Utilized for intricate designs and patterns, ensuring high accuracy.
  • Die Cutting: Used for high-volume production, where multiple layers of fabric are cut simultaneously.

B2B buyers should consider suppliers that invest in such technology, as it often leads to higher efficiency and product quality.

How Is Assembly Carried Out in Pants Manufacturing?

The assembly stage involves sewing the cut fabric pieces together to form the final product. This process can vary significantly based on the complexity of the design. For example, pants with additional features like pockets, zippers, or decorative elements will require more intricate sewing techniques.

Assembly typically involves:

  • Overlock Stitching: This technique is used to prevent fraying and ensure durability.
  • Flatlock Stitching: Commonly used for activewear pants, this method provides a smooth finish that enhances comfort.

B2B buyers should evaluate the assembly capabilities of potential suppliers to ensure they can meet specific design requirements.

What Finishing Processes Are Important for Pants?

After assembly, the pants undergo finishing processes which may include ironing, adding labels, and final inspections. This stage is crucial for ensuring that the pants meet aesthetic and functional standards.

Finishing processes may involve:

  • Quality Control Checks: Inspecting for defects in stitching, fabric integrity, and overall appearance.
  • Washing and Softening: Many manufacturers wash pants to enhance softness and remove any residual chemicals.

Understanding these processes helps buyers ascertain the level of care and attention to detail that a supplier commits to.

What Quality Assurance Measures Are Implemented in Pants Manufacturing?

Quality assurance is a vital component of the pants manufacturing process in China. International standards and industry-specific regulations guide manufacturers to ensure product safety and quality.

Which International Standards Should B2B Buyers Be Aware Of?

Manufacturers often adhere to internationally recognized standards such as:

  • ISO 9001: This standard focuses on quality management systems and is crucial for ensuring consistent quality in products.
  • CE Marking: While more relevant to certain categories of apparel, this marking indicates compliance with European health, safety, and environmental protection standards.

B2B buyers should request documentation proving compliance with these standards to ensure their suppliers maintain high-quality production processes.

What Are the Key Quality Control Checkpoints?

Quality control (QC) is implemented at various checkpoints throughout the manufacturing process, commonly referred to as:

  • Incoming Quality Control (IQC): This initial check assesses the quality of raw materials before production begins.
  • In-Process Quality Control (IPQC): Regular inspections during the assembly phase help catch defects early.
  • Final Quality Control (FQC): A thorough inspection of the finished product to ensure it meets specifications before shipping.

Establishing a relationship with suppliers that have robust QC processes can help mitigate risks associated with poor-quality products.

How Can B2B Buyers Verify Supplier Quality Control?

To ensure that suppliers adhere to high-quality standards, B2B buyers can implement several verification strategies:

  • Supplier Audits: Conducting on-site audits can provide insights into a supplier’s manufacturing practices and quality control processes.
  • Requesting Quality Reports: Regular reports detailing QC checks and outcomes can help buyers gauge the reliability of a supplier.
  • Engaging Third-Party Inspection Services: Independent inspections can serve as an impartial verification of product quality before shipment.

These strategies are particularly important for international buyers who may face challenges in assessing suppliers from afar.

What Are the Nuances of QC and Certification for International Buyers?

For international B2B buyers, understanding the nuances of quality control and certification is essential. Different regions may have varying regulations and standards that affect product acceptance.

For example, buyers from Europe may require compliance with stricter environmental regulations compared to those in South America. Additionally, certifications such as OEKO-TEX can assure buyers that textiles are free from harmful substances, which is increasingly critical in global markets.

Comprehensive Cost and Pricing Analysis for pants china Sourcing

What Are the Key Cost Components in Sourcing Pants from China?

When sourcing pants from China, understanding the cost structure is critical for international B2B buyers. The main cost components include materials, labor, manufacturing overhead, tooling, quality control (QC), logistics, and supplier margins.

  • Materials: The fabric type significantly influences costs. Common materials like cotton, polyester, and blends vary in price. Eco-friendly or specialty fabrics typically incur higher costs. Buyers should request material samples to assess quality and negotiate pricing based on current market trends.

  • Labor: Labor costs in China can vary by region and factory type. While wages are generally lower than in Western countries, they have been rising in recent years. Buyers should consider factories with efficient labor practices to ensure a balance between cost and quality.

  • Manufacturing Overhead: This includes costs associated with utilities, facility maintenance, and other operational expenses. It is essential to evaluate potential suppliers’ overhead costs, as they can significantly impact the final price.

  • Tooling: Initial tooling costs for custom designs can be substantial. This includes the cost of creating patterns and molds. Buyers should inquire about tooling fees upfront, especially if they require bespoke designs.

  • Quality Control (QC): Implementing a robust QC process is vital to ensure product quality. This may involve additional costs for inspections at various stages of production. Buyers should factor these costs into their overall budget to avoid quality-related issues later.

  • Logistics: Shipping costs from China can fluctuate based on the chosen Incoterms, shipment volume, and current freight rates. Air freight is faster but more expensive than sea freight. Understanding these dynamics can aid in budgeting effectively.

  • Margin: Suppliers typically mark up their costs to ensure a profit margin. Understanding the market rate for similar products can help buyers negotiate better prices.

How Do Price Influencers Impact Sourcing Costs?

Several factors influence the pricing of pants sourced from China:

  • Volume and Minimum Order Quantity (MOQ): Larger order volumes can lead to lower per-unit costs due to economies of scale. Buyers should assess their needs against the supplier’s MOQ to optimize costs.

  • Specifications and Customization: Custom designs or specifications can increase costs due to additional labor and material expenses. Buyers should clearly define their requirements to obtain accurate pricing.

  • Materials and Quality Certifications: High-quality materials and certifications (such as OEKO-TEX or GOTS) can raise prices. Buyers looking for specific certifications should communicate this during the negotiation process to understand the cost implications.

  • Supplier Factors: Established suppliers may charge higher prices due to their reputation and reliability. However, working with reputable suppliers often results in better quality and service.

  • Incoterms: The choice of Incoterms (e.g., FOB, CIF) affects shipping costs and risk. Buyers should select terms that align with their logistical capabilities and cost structures.

Essential Technical Properties and Trade Terminology for pants china

What Are the Essential Technical Properties of Pants from China?

When sourcing pants from China, understanding the technical properties is crucial for ensuring product quality and meeting market demands. Here are key specifications to consider:

1. Material Grade: What Fabrics Are Used?

The choice of fabric significantly impacts the pants’ quality, comfort, and durability. Common materials include cotton, polyester, and blends. Cotton offers breathability and comfort, while polyester is known for its durability and wrinkle resistance. For B2B buyers, selecting the appropriate material grade is vital for aligning with customer preferences and regional climate conditions.

2. Stitching Quality: Why Is It Important?

Stitching quality refers to the method and density of stitches used in the production of pants. High-quality stitching reduces the likelihood of seams splitting and enhances the overall durability of the garment. For international buyers, ensuring that manufacturers adhere to specific stitching standards can prevent costly returns and maintain brand reputation.

3. Size Tolerance: How Does It Affect Fit?

Size tolerance indicates the allowable variation in measurements for different sizes of pants. It is crucial for ensuring a consistent fit across different batches. B2B buyers should request detailed size charts and tolerance specifications to avoid discrepancies that could lead to customer dissatisfaction.

4. Color Fastness: How Is It Tested?

Color fastness measures the resistance of fabric dye to fading when exposed to light, washing, and friction. This property is essential for maintaining the aesthetic appeal of pants over time. Buyers should inquire about the testing standards used by manufacturers to ensure that the products meet international quality requirements.

5. Shrinkage Rate: What Should Buyers Know?

The shrinkage rate indicates how much a fabric will shrink after washing. Understanding this property helps in selecting pants that will maintain their fit after laundering. B2B buyers should ensure that manufacturers provide shrinkage data to avoid potential issues with sizing.

6. Wash Care Instructions: Why Are They Necessary?

Proper wash care instructions are essential for maintaining the longevity of pants. Buyers should verify that manufacturers provide clear and accurate care labels to guide end-users on how to clean and maintain the garments effectively.

What Trade Terminology Should B2B Buyers Understand When Sourcing Pants from China?

Familiarity with industry-specific terminology is essential for navigating the procurement process. Here are some common terms:

1.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er): What Does It Mean?

OEM refers to a manufacturer that produces products for other companies under their brand name. For B2B buyers, partnering with an OEM can facilitate custom designs and specifications, enhancing brand differentiation in the market.

2. MOQ (Minimum Order Quantity): How Does It Impact Orders?

MOQ is the smallest quantity of a product that a supplier is willing to sell. Understanding MOQs is crucial for buyers, as they can affect inventory management and cash flow. Negotiate MOQs to align with your business needs while ensuring cost-effectiveness.

3. RFQ (Request for Quotation): What Is Its Purpose?

An RFQ is a document sent to suppliers to request pricing and terms for specific products. It helps buyers compare offers and negotiate better deals. Providing detailed specifications in your RFQ can lead to more accurate quotes.

4. Incoterms: How Do They Affect Shipping?

Incoterms are international commercial terms that define the responsibilities of buyers and sellers in a transaction. Familiarity with Incoterms, such as FOB (Free on Board) or C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ight), is essential for understanding shipping costs and logistics responsibilities.

5. Lead Time: Why Is It Critical?

Lead time refers to the time taken from placing an order to delivery. For B2B buyers, understanding lead times is vital for inventory planning and meeting market demands. Always confirm lead times with suppliers to ensure timely fulfillment.

6. Quality Assurance (QA): What Should Buyers Expect?

Quality assurance involves systematic processes to ensure products meet specified standards. B2B buyers should inquire about the QA processes employed by manufacturers to ensure that the pants meet their quality expectations and reduce the risk of defects.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) for B2B Buyers of pants china

  1. How do I find reliable pants manufacturers in China?
    To find reliable pants manufacturers in China, start by researching online B2B marketplaces like Alibaba, Global Sources, or Made-in-China. Look for suppliers with verified credentials, positive customer reviews, and a robust trading history. Attend trade shows, such as the Canton Fair, to meet manufacturers face-to-face and assess their capabilities. Additionally, consider using third-party sourcing agents who can help vet suppliers based on your specific needs and standards.

  2. What are the minimum order quantities (MOQ) for pants from China?
    Minimum order quantities (MOQ) for pants can vary significantly by supplier and the type of pants being produced. Typically, MOQs range from 100 to 500 units per style. However, for custom designs or private label products, the MOQ might be higher. It’s essential to communicate your requirements clearly with potential suppliers to negotiate favorable terms that align with your business needs.

  3. What payment terms should I expect when sourcing pants from China?
    Common payment terms when sourcing pants from China include a 30% deposit before production and the remaining 70% before shipment. Some suppliers may offer more flexible terms, such as letters of credit or payment through escrow services like Alibaba’s Trade Assurance. Always ensure that payment terms are clearly outlined in the contract to avoid misunderstandings and protect your investment.

  4. How can I customize my pants orders from Chinese suppliers?
    To customize your pants orders, provide detailed specifications to your chosen supplier, including fabric type, color, size range, and design features. Many manufacturers can accommodate custom designs and patterns, but it’s crucial to communicate your requirements early in the process. Request samples before committing to larger orders to ensure the final product meets your expectations and quality standards.

  5. What quality assurance measures should I implement when sourcing pants from China?
    Implementing quality assurance measures involves several steps, including setting clear quality standards and conducting factory audits. Request product samples to evaluate fabric quality, stitching, and overall craftsmanship. Consider hiring a third-party inspection company to conduct quality checks before shipment. Establishing a comprehensive quality control process will help minimize risks and ensure that the products meet your specifications.

  6. How do shipping and logistics work when importing pants from China?
    When importing pants from China, you can choose between air freight and sea freight, depending on your budget and timeline. Sea freight is generally more cost-effective for bulk orders but takes longer. Coordinate with your supplier to handle logistics, or consider working with a freight forwarder who can manage shipping, customs clearance, and delivery to your location. Ensure you understand any import regulations or tariffs applicable to your country.

  7. What are the common challenges faced when sourcing pants from China?
    Common challenges include language barriers, cultural differences, and varying quality standards. Miscommunication can lead to production delays or unsatisfactory products. To mitigate these issues, maintain clear and consistent communication with your suppliers. Conduct thorough research on potential partners and establish a good rapport. Having a local agent can also help navigate these challenges effectively.

  8. How can I ensure compliance with international trade regulations when importing pants?
    To ensure compliance with international trade regulations, familiarize yourself with the import laws and tariffs in your country. Verify that your suppliers adhere to labor laws and environmental standards. Request documentation, such as Certificates of Origin and compliance with safety regulations. Consulting with a customs broker can provide additional insights and help navigate the complexities of international trade compliance.
